ABOUT THE ROLE AND SKILLS THAT YOU WILL NEED

At Woodstock, we have a very simple aim, to ensure that our residents feel not just cared for, but valued, important and loved.
As our Activities Co-ordinator you will take a leading role in providing a person-centred program of activities, which considers the needs, wishes and desires of our individual residents.
You will need to be able to understand the needs of older people and have excellent organisational skills. You will required to organise your own social activities for our lovely residents.
You need to be computer literate and be familiar with using various social media platforms and have a creative flair.

YOUR ROLE MAY INCLUDE:

  • Talking to residents about the types of activities they would like to do
  • Organising activities that are tailored to meet the needs and abilities of individuals as well as group activities
  • Booking external suppliers to provide entertainment
  • Arranging trips out in the local community, considering transport arrangements and accessibility
  • Assisting people to take part in activities
